In a new video posted to his social media, former Bad Wolves frontman Tommy Vext lodged a ton of allegations against his former bandmates, as well as his former label Better Noise Music, including charges of racism, and massive theft of funds among other things. He also leaked the identity of his replacement in the band, former co-founder of The Acacia Strain, Daniel “DL” Laskiewicz, who retired from that band in 2013 to move on to producing. Tommy says he is sitting on five albums worth of unreleased music and thanked his fans for their support. He also made a few comparisons to the music industry and his plight comparing himself to both Marilyn Manson and Phil Anselmo, as well an odd comparison to his situation, being in bands, and theoretical personal relationships with being like bands that were eerily similar to abuse accusations lodged against Tommy last year by his former girlfriend. He also spent the end of the video casting aspersions on liberalism and soft “feminine liberals” such as his former bandmates, the poor performance of President Joe Biden, disproved theories about the Coronavirus vaccine, and his personal political ideologies. Bad Wolves Release Video for “Sober”, Tour Starts Next Week
Bad Wolves have released a new music video for their track ‘Sober’, from their 2019 sophomore release N.A.T.I.O.N. (Better Noise Music) The song and video have a powerful message for fans about addiction and recovery. Watch the clip below. The band kicks off a European tour opening for label mates Five Finger Death Punch and also Megadeth starting next week in Europe. Continue reading
Five Finger Death Punch Shares Video For “Inside Out”
Five Finger Death Punch recently released the first single from their new album, F8, due out on February 28th via Better Noise Music. Now you can watch the video for the track ‘Inside Out’. The track is offered as a free grat track for those pre-ordering the album, along with two more expected singles, at the link below.
The album will be available in the following formats: CD, digital download, mastered for iTunes download, double gatefold vinyl and picture disc vinyl. The band also curated special “F8” merchandise bundles of albums with exclusive t-shirts, hoodies and more available for pre-order now as well.
Guitarist Zoltan Bathory said: “We had an extremely successful, yet tumultuous couple of years as a band. We didn’t just weather the storm but came out on the other side better than ever. It was a focused sober group recording, our most important album to date and without a question it shows. This album represents rebirth, progression, transcendence both personally and musically.” Vocalist Ivan Moody added: “This record to me is ‘absolution’ — everything I’ve done in my life has led up to this moment.”

Eleven Seven Music Rebrands As Better Noise Music, Signs Five Finger Death Punch, The Hu, and More
Founded by acclaimed music industry veteran and independent pioneer Allen Kovac as Eleven Seven Music and Eleven Seven Label Group in 2006, the label has announced they are rebranding under the name Better Noise Music. The label has also announced the signing of bands Five Finger Death Punch, The Hu, AWOLNATION, and Atlas Genius. They join a roster that already includes Mötley Crüe, Papa Roach, Dirty Heads, Bad Wolves, Fire From The Gods, Nothing More, Escape The Fate, Sixx: A.M., Diamante and Hellyeah.Continue reading
